Job title: Account Handler/ Broker Assistant

Location: London

PURPOSE OF ROLE

We are working in partnership with a respected Insurance Broker, known for their specialism in Theatre and Entertainment risks. They are now seeking an Account Handler to support their growing client portfolio. This is a fantastic opportunity for someone with previous commercial insurance experience who is looking to develop their career within a truly unique and specialised sector of the industry.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Supporting Account Executives in servicing a diverse book of business across Commercial and some HNW risks
  • Preparing and issuing policy documentation including new business packs, endorsements, and cover notes
  • Handling and processing bordereaux, with awareness of delegated authority requirements
  • Liaising with clients and internal teams to ensure smooth policy administration
  • Ensuring data integrity across internal systems and documentation
  • Supporting with general administrative tasks and ad hoc duties as required

DAY-TO-DAY

  • Issue timely and accurate policy documentation
  • Maintain and update client files on Open GI
  • Work closely with brokers and insurers to resolve queries
  • Assist in compiling bordereaux and liaise on any discrepancies
  • Help manage key timelines for renewals and endorsements
  • Provide general support to ensure excellent client service delivery

EXPERIENCE

  • 2-3 years of insurance experience within a commercial lines environment
  • Familiarity with a range of insurance products – particularly property, liability, or entertainment-related risks is a bonus
  • Experience working within a broking or underwriting team preferred
  • Previous exposure to delegated authority or bordereaux handling advantageous

SKILLS

  • Competent with Open GI or similar broking systems
  • Excellent attention to detail and accuracy
  • Organised, with the ability to manage multiple priorities effectively
  • Strong communication skills – both written and verbal
  • Enthusiastic team player with a proactive attitude
  • Passion or interest in the arts or entertainment industry is welcomed
